It crashes when I open any menu that contains a materiel preview (that little ball)
those were created with Cycles, when I use it with RPR it opens and render fine, but it crashes when I modify the material and open one of those menus
the following appear on the crash
2023-12-19 20:11:14,621 WARNING rpr.export.node [139900847912448]: Ignoring unsupported node <bpy_struct, ShaderNodeLightPath("Light Path") at 0x7f3d90502f88, evaluated> <bpy_struct, Material("FloorHidden") at 0x7f3d904ebc88, evaluated>
terminate called after throwing an instance of 'Tahoe::Exception'
what(): std::exception
Aborted (core dumped)
I use cpu as render device, for both cycles and RPR
and I know my gpu is not supported
Used default blender scene
Full log.txt
CPU= Ryzen 5 1600
GPU= RX 550
RAM=16Gb
OS=Linux mint 21.2
Blender version=3.6.7
ADDON version=3.6.9
